Output b346282da52e63509b6a5aa251662caf0436b44b6e2e659ab43b8cd6628d8992:0

value
2725210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de15d56192ba438a1233a881f1d232db8e2cbf4e OP_EQUAL
address
3MwJ69dmjabTpyAutzrzKhhCZKusYoDzFy
transaction
b346282da52e63509b6a5aa251662caf0436b44b6e2e659ab43b8cd6628d8992
confirmations
502130
spent
true